We previously indicated that the GGGGCC extended repeats alone had been adequate resulting in neurodegeneration in Drosophila. Current evidence shows that GGGGCC expanded repeats can alter numerous gene transcriptomes. To determine the part among these genes in GGGGCC-mediated neurotoxicity, we screened an established Drosophila model expressing GGGGCC expanded repeats in this study. Our results indicated that knockdown associated with DNA topoisomerase II (Top2) gene can especially modulate GGGGCC-associated neurodegeneration of the attention. Additionally, chemical inhibition of Top2 or siRNA-induced Top2 downregulation could alleviate the GGGGCC-mediated neurotoxicity in Drosophila evaluated by attention neurodegeneration and locomotion impairment. By contrast, upregulated Top2 levels were detected in Drosophila strains, and furthermore, TOP2A degree was also upregulated in Neuro-2a cells expressing GGGGCC expanded repeats, as well as in the brains of Sod1G93A model mice. This suggested that increased levels of TOP2A is associated with a pathway common to the pathophysiology of distinct ALS types. Moreover, through RNA-sequencing, a total of 67 genetics, active in the paths of intracellular signaling cascades, peripheral neurological system development, and others, had been recognized as possible goals of TOP2A to modulate GGGGCC-mediated neurodegeneration. To be able to facilitate the integration of genomic resources with a diverse body of ecological and evolutionary study, we assembled the genome of a Swedish comma utilizing 10X sequencing, scaffolding with matepair data, genome polishing, and project to linkage groups utilizing a high-density linkage map. The resulting genome is 373 Mb in size, with a scaffold N50 of 11.7 Mb and contig N50 of 11,2Mb. The genome contained 90.1% of single-copy Lepidopteran orthologs in a BUSCO evaluation Biocontrol fungi of 5,286 genetics. A total of 21,004 gene-models were annotated in the genome making use of RNA-Seq data from larval and adult muscle in combination with proteins through the Arthropoda database, leading to a high-quality annotation for which useful annotations had been produced. We further recorded the grade of the chromosomal construction via synteny assessment with Melitaea cinxia.
